Can Radeon RX 7800 XT run LEGO Pirates of the Caribbean: The Video Game?

Great

The Radeon RX 7800 XT handles LEGO Pirates of the Caribbean: The Video Game well at 1080p, delivering approximately 1100 FPS at High settings — above the 60 FPS target for smooth gameplay. It can also achieve smooth 1440p at around 825 FPS.

Minimum System Requirements

CPU
Intel Pentium 4 2.7 GHz or AMD Athlon equivalent
GPU
Nvidia GeForce 8800 GT
RAM
2 GB

About

LEGO Pirates of the Caribbean: The Video Game, released in 2011, is an engaging action-adventure title that immerses players in a whimsical LEGO rendition of the iconic Pirates of the Caribbean universe. This game cleverly combines humor with nostalgia, allowing players to relive memorable moments from all four movies, complete with colorful characters and quirky gameplay typical of LEGO Video Games.

When it comes to PC performance, LEGO Pirates of the Caribbean is quite accessible, making it an excellent choice for gamers with entry-level systems. The game requires only a minimum of 2 GB of RAM and can efficiently run on a low-tier GPU, with a minimum score of around 403. Players can expect stable FPS even on modest setups, making it easy to enjoy the vibrant graphics and engaging gameplay without the need for high-end hardware.
